Why 20 V Batteries Are Becoming the Heartbeat of Modern Power Tools

Manufacturers such as Lidl’s Parkside brand are reshaping the 20 V ecosystem. New designs now feature lighter housings, dual‑sided LED charge indicators, and smarter BMS (Battery Management System) architectures. These changes are not just cosmetic—they signal a broader shift toward connected, safer, and more efficient cordless tools.

Trend #1: Integrated LED Charge Indicators on Both Sides

Dual‑sided LEDs solve a long‑standing usability problem: users often work in tight or upside‑down positions where a single front indicator is invisible. Recent data from Statista (2023) shows a 27 % increase in consumer preference for tools with visible charge feedback.

Did you know? The LED indicator’s power draw is typically under 20 mA, meaning it has a negligible impact on overall runtime.

Trend #2: Smarter BMS with Built‑In Balancers

Balancing each cell’s voltage is crucial for the longevity of Li‑ion 18650 packs. New generations of BMS now embed balancers directly on the PCB, eliminating the need for separate modules. However, not all “budget” models include this feature, as highlighted in recent teardown videos from Parkside’s own channel.

When the balancer is missing, cell drift can reduce cycle life by up to 30 % according to Battery University. Manufacturers that skip this component risk higher warranty claims.

Trend #3: Bluetooth‑Enabled Smart Batteries

Smart batteries now communicate with tools and smartphones via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E). This enables real‑time monitoring of voltage, temperature, and remaining capacity. A 2022 IDTechEx market report predicts the smart‑battery segment will grow at a CAGR of 14 % through 2027.

Trend #4: Fire‑Resistant Plastics and Improved Ventilation

Manufacturers are testing flame‑retardant polymers that meet IEC 62133 standards. However, adding ventilation slots can increase dust ingress. The challenge is to balance cooling with sealing. Recent patents (US 2022/0189438) show a micro‑perforated shell that self‑cleans while maintaining fire resistance.

FAQ

What is a balancer and why does it matter?

A balancer equalizes the voltage of each cell in a Li‑ion pack, preventing over‑charging of individual cells and extending overall cycle life.

Can I add a balancer to an older battery?

Retrofitting is possible but requires soldering a dedicated PCB and may void warranties. For most users, buying a newer model with an integrated balancer is more practical.

Do LED indicators drain the battery?

Typical LED indicators consume less than 20 mA, which is negligible compared to the 2–5 A draw of the tool itself.

Is Bluetooth a security risk for batteries?

Modern BLE implementations use encryption and short‑range communication, making the risk minimal. Always keep firmware updated.

Will lighter batteries be less durable?

Not necessarily. Advances in polymer engineering provide both weight reduction and improved impact resistance.
